    Notes: Abstract A heat flow model is presented of the solidification process of a thin melt layer on a heat conducting substrate. The model is based on the two-dimensional heat conduction equation, which was solved numerically. The effect of coexisting regions of good and bad thermal contact between foil and substrate is considered. The numerical results for thermal parameters of the Al-Cu eutectic alloy show considerable deviations from one-dimensional solidification models. Except for drastic differences in the magnitude of the solidification rate near the foil-substrate interface, the solidification direction deviates from being perpendicular to the substrate and large lateral temperature gradients occur. Interruption of the thermal contact may lead to back-melting effects. A new quantity, the effective diffusion length, is introduced which allows some conclusions to be drawn concerning the behaviour of the frozen microstructure during subsequent cooling.

    Notes: Summary Solutions of ruthenium-nitrosyl-nitro, ruthenium-nitrosyl-nitro-nitrato and ruthenium-nitrosyl-nitrato complexes can be distinguished clearly from each other by means of paper electrophoresis, extraction chromatography and extractions. The contact time, HNO3-concentration, NO 3 − -concentration, HDBP-content of the organic phase and the addition of F−, SO 4 2− , H2PO 4 − and C2O 4 2− exert a strong influence on the extraction of the ruthenium-nitrosyl-nitrato complexes with TBP in dodecane.

    Description / Table of Contents: p-Vinylbenzophenone was obtained by GRIGNARD reaction from p-chlorostyrene and benzonitrile and was polymerized radically in bulk and copolymerized with styrene. The compositions of the copolymers with styrene were determined from the infrared spectra. The following monomer reactivity ratios for the radical copolymerization at 60°C. were found: r1 = 3.0 ± 0.3 (for p-vinylbenzophenone) and r2 = 0.18 ± 0.08 (for styrene).p-Vinyltriphenylcarbinol was obtained by GRIGNARD reaction from p-chlorostyrene and benzophenone or from p-vinylbenzophenone and phenylmagnesium bromide. It was polymerized radically in bulk and in benzene solution and copolymerized with styrene. The compositions of the copolymers were determined by photometrical analyses of the polymer p-vinyltriphenylmethyl-cations in conc. sulfuric acid. For the radical copolymerization of p-vinyltriphenyl-carbinol with styrene in benzene at 50°C. the following monomer reactivity ratios resulted: r1 = 1.60 ± 0.15 (for p-vinyltriphenyl-carbinol) and r2 = 0.47 ± 0.10 (for styrene).
